20. DAVID MINISH
GLEN FOSTER
WHEREAS a clerical error has recently been identified in the listing of exempt properties included in By-Law No. 07/14 of the former Village of Benito with Roll No.24600 being entered twice in error, and roll No. 24100 (now Roll No. 324100.000) being omitted and;
WHEREAS the property under Roll No. 324100.000 id not connected to the utility system and therefore should not have been included in the properties being taxed for borrowing authorized under said by-law for the repayment of costs associated with the repair of a portion of sewer-line in Benito;
THEREFORE BE IT RESOLVED that we do hereby authorize the correction of the list of exempt properties included in By-Law No. 07/14 to include Roll No. 324100.000, thereby ensuring that no further debenture levies for said sewer-line repair are charged to the property in the future and;
B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that we shall approve the associated correction to the Tax Account for said property, reversing the amount of the aforesaid debenture levy for the 2016 and 2017 Taxation Years in the amount of $91.75 along with any interest that may have been accrued on the 2016 levy.
Carried:
